Volvo S60R 2004 Specification

The 2004 Volvo S60R is a high-performance variant of the standard S60, engineered to blend luxury with advanced driving dynamics. At its core, the S60R is powered by a turbocharged 2.5-liter five-cylinder engine, producing an impressive 300 horsepower at 5500 rpm and 295 lb-ft of torque from 1950 to 5250 rpm. This powertrain is paired with either a six-speed manual transmission or a five-speed automatic with Geartronic manual shifting capability, offering flexibility for different driving preferences.

The S60R's all-wheel-drive system, known as Haldex, dynamically distributes torque between the front and rear wheels to optimize traction and handling under varying conditions. The advanced suspension system features Volvo's Four-C (Continuously Controlled Chassis Concept) technology, allowing the driver to select between Comfort, Sport, and Advanced settings to adapt the ride quality and handling characteristics to their preferences or driving conditions.

The exterior design is accentuated by sportier elements, including unique front and rear bumpers, a subtle rear spoiler, and 17-inch alloy wheels, with optional 18-inch wheels available. The interior offers a blend of luxury and sportiness, featuring leather upholstery, aluminum trim, and a suite of high-end features such as dual-zone climate control, a premium audio system, and power-adjustable seats with memory functions.

Safety, a hallmark of Volvo, is comprehensively addressed with features such as dual-stage front airbags, side-impact airbags, inflatable curtain airbags, and advanced traction and stability control systems. Additionally, the S60R includes anti-lock brakes with electronic brake-force distribution and emergency brake assist to enhance stopping power and control.

Overall, the 2004 Volvo S60R is a sophisticated blend of performance, comfort, and safety, offering a compelling choice for those seeking a dynamic yet refined driving experience.

Volvo S60R 2004 F.A.Q.

What type of oil should I use for the Volvo S60R 2004?

The recommended oil type for the Volvo S60R 2004 is 5W-30 fully synthetic motor oil. It is important to choose an oil that meets the ACEA A3/B3 specification.

How often should I change the oil in my Volvo S60R 2004?

It's recommended to change the oil every 7,500 miles or 12 months, whichever comes first, for optimal engine performance and longevity.

What is the correct tire pressure for the Volvo S60R 2004?

The recommended tire pressure for the Volvo S60R 2004 is 32 psi for both front and rear tires. Always refer to the owner's manual or the sticker on the driver's side door for the most accurate information.

How do I reset the service light on a Volvo S60R 2004?

To reset the service light, turn the ignition to position I. Press and hold the trip odometer reset button, then turn the ignition to position II. Hold the button until the service light begins to flash, then release it.

What could cause the engine to overheat in a Volvo S60R 2004?

Common causes of engine overheating include a faulty thermostat, leaking coolant, blocked radiator, or a malfunctioning water pump. It's advisable to check these components if you experience overheating.

How do I replace the cabin air filter in a Volvo S60R 2004?

To replace the cabin air filter, locate it under the passenger side dashboard. Remove the screws holding the filter cover, take out the old filter, and insert the new one, ensuring it's properly aligned.

What are the common signs of a failing turbocharger in a Volvo S60R 2004?

Signs of a failing turbocharger include loss of power, excessive exhaust smoke, a whining noise from the engine, and an illuminated check engine light.

How can I improve the fuel efficiency of my Volvo S60R 2004?

To improve fuel efficiency, ensure regular maintenance, keep tires properly inflated, use quality fuel, and avoid aggressive driving habits. Regularly check and replace air filters as needed.

What should I do if the ABS light comes on in my Volvo S60R 2004?

If the ABS light comes on, it indicates an issue with the anti-lock braking system. Check the ABS fuse, and inspect wheel sensors and wiring. If the issue persists, consult a professional mechanic.

How do I replace the headlight bulb in a Volvo S60R 2004?

To replace the headlight bulb, open the hood and locate the back of the headlight assembly. Remove the cover, disconnect the electrical connector, and replace the old bulb with a new one. Reconnect and secure the cover.
